Step-by-Step Instructions

How to Make Garlic Honey Soy Roasted Mushrooms

Ingredients:

  • 1 pound mushrooms, cleaned and halved
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Fresh parsley for garnish (optional)

Method: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. In a large bowl, combine the mushrooms, olive oil, minced garlic, soy sauce, honey, salt, and pepper.
  3. Toss until the mushrooms are well coated.
  4. Spread the mushrooms in a single layer on a baking sheet.
  5. Roast for 20-25 minutes, stirring halfway through, until the mushrooms are tender and golden.
  6. Remove from the oven and garnish with fresh parsley if desired.
  7. Serve warm as a side dish.

Practical Tips:

  • Avoid overcrowding the baking sheet to ensure even roasting.
  • Check for doneness by piercing a mushroom; it should feel tender.

How to Store

Keeping it Fresh

These roasted mushrooms are best enjoyed fresh but can be stored for later enjoyment:

  • Room Temperature: Consume within 2 hours if left at room temperature.
  • Refrigeration: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
  • Freezer: Freeze for up to 2 months; however, the texture may change upon reheating.

Expert Tips

Pro Tips & Tricks

For the best results when preparing Garlic Honey Soy Roasted Mushrooms:

  • Choose the Right Mushrooms: Utilize cremini or button mushrooms for their firm texture and ability to absorb flavors well.
  • Adjust Sweetness: If you prefer a less sweet version, reduce the honey by half or substitute with maple syrup for a unique twist.
  • Add Some Heat: For a spicy kick, add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the mixture before roasting.

Delicious Variations

Creative Twists

  • Vegan Delight: Replace honey with agave syrup or maple syrup for a vegan version.
  • Herbed Variation: Add a tablespoon of fresh thyme or rosemary to the mix for an aromatic twist.
  • Miso Infusion: Introduce miso paste for an extra umami flavor profile that caramelizes beautifully when roasted.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common Questions & Answers

  1. Can I use different types of mushrooms?

    • Absolutely! Woodier varieties like shiitake or oyster mushrooms can add a unique flavor.
  2. What if I don’t have honey?

    • You can substitute honey with brown sugar or maple syrup.
  3. Can these mushrooms be reheated?

    • Yes, reheat in the oven at 350°F until warmed through or in a microwave for a quick fix.
